Ordinals
beta
Address 16eFD2qd1j9PmgXCneCzXR2sKy5uedWV9W
sat balance
267071
outputs
e26e9c6dfdedd250d3642d7e2a2f31f1c6a0a0e59b389bb0af8cebea33adec7f:0